Isaiah 27:8-12 International Children’s Bible (ICB)

8. The Lord will settle his argument with Israel by sending it far away.Like a hot desert wind, he will drive Israel away.

9. This is how Israel’s guilt will be forgiven.This is how its sins will be taken away.Israel will crush the rocks of the altar to dust.No statues or altars will be left standing for the Asherah idols.

10. At that time the strong, walled city will be empty.It will be like a desert.Calves will eat grass there.They will lie down there.They will eat leaves from the branches.

11. The limbs will become dry and break off.Women will use them for firewood.The people refuse to understand.So God will not comfort them.Their Maker will not be kind to them.

12. At that time the Lord will begin gathering his people one by one. He will gather all his people from the Euphrates River to the brook of Egypt. He will separate them from others as grain is separated from chaff.
